How much do financial processing associ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for financial processing associate in Katy, TX is $29.32,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.99 and $31.54 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a financial processing associate?

To thrive as a Financial Processing Associate, you need strong numerical accuracy,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of accounting or finance, often supported by a relevant degree or experience. Familiarity with financial software such as QuickBooks, SAP, or Oracle, and proficiency in spreadsheets are typically required. Excellent organizational skills, communication, and the ability to manage deadlines set top performers apart. These skills and qualities ensure precise transaction processing, minimize errors, and support smooth financial operations in any organization.

What are some common challenges financial processing associates face, and how can they be addressed?

Financial Processing Associates often work with large volumes of transactions and must ensure accuracy under tight deadlines. A common challenge is staying organized and minimizing errors during data entry and reconciliation. This can be addressed by developing strong attention to detail, using checklists, and leveraging software tools to automate repetitive tasks. Additionally, clear communication with team members and other departments helps resolve discrepancies quickly and maintain smooth workflow.

What is the difference between Financial Processing Associate vs Accounts Payable Clerk?

AspectFinancial Processing AssociateAccounts Payable Clerk
Primary ResponsibilitiesProcessing financial transactions, data entry, verifying paymentsManaging vendor invoices, processing payments, reconciling accounts
Required SkillsAttention to detail, basic accounting, data managementInvoice processing, accounting software proficiency, attention to detail
Work EnvironmentFinance departments, corporate officesFinance or accounting departments, corporate offices
Common CertificationsNone required or basic bookkeeping certificationsNone required, often familiarity with accounting software

While both roles involve handling financial data, a Financial Processing Associate focuses on processing a variety of financial transactions and data verification, whereas an Accounts Payable Clerk specializes in managing vendor invoices and payments. Both positions require attention to detail and familiarity with accounting processes, but their specific duties differ within the finance department.

What is a financial processing associate?

Financial Processing Associates are professionals responsible for handling and processing financial transactions within an organization. Their duties typically include data entry of financial records, verifying the accuracy of invoices and payments, and ensuring compliance with company policies and accounting standards. They often work closely with accounting and finance teams to maintain accurate financial records and support audits or financial reporting. Attention to detail and strong organizational skills are essential for success in this role.
